Output 35aa96d6f1db6eebc680badaf06f288025573154879cd4abc80d34f057a3ec82:1

value
6842442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 034c9f5aa75acf5e154c930b16927d74e83572de OP_EQUAL
address
31zTjwc5zgBc4cWwojzUhDEDy73VB6Cxhf
transaction
35aa96d6f1db6eebc680badaf06f288025573154879cd4abc80d34f057a3ec82
confirmations
398741
spent
true